NOVELTY - The device has a surface layer arranged on a portion, where the surface layer comprises a set of extending units that mechanically interact with microbiota to disable the microbiota. The surface layer comprises graphene or of a graphitic material other than graphene, where the extending unit comprise edges which are configured to interact with a membrane of a cell of the microbiota. The surface layer comprises interactive chemical groups to interact with therapeutic molecules or therapeutic nanoparticles, where the implantable mesh device comprises a polymeric material. The surface layer is formed through direct or indirect carbonization to form the surface layer on a portion of the polymeric material. USE - Implantable mesh device e.g. hernia mesh and urogynecologic mesh (claimed), for use in a healthcare system. ADVANTAGE - The device reduces the risk of infection, and improves the quality of life of the patient.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is also included for a method for fabricating an implantable mesh device.
